Meet World Class Employee Barbara Walsh

The Southlake Public Library is full of tall tales, fantastic books and special treasures. One of the library’s precious jewels is longtime employee Barbara Walsh.

Walsh has served at the library for 15 years.

She works behind the scenes with the team organizing the library’s daily activities before the facility opens to the public.

“As a team, we process holds, collect the book drop, merchandise the stacks and display areas, prepare coffee for customers and get ready for different interactive programs,” Walsh said.

When she is not working with her teammates, you will find Walsh primarily working at the circulation desk assisting customers.

“I’ve always enjoyed my job as a library service clerk and meeting with the public daily,” Walsh said.

Although a typical day may be anything but typical, Walsh is fulfilled when it comes to her job.

“It is a happy place that has given me personal gratification, and the library staff has been like family to me over the last 15 years,” she said.

Walsh also discussed making special connections with customers and watching their children grow throughout the years.

What You’ll Be Doing:
Our professionals are the most crucial resource in our service commitment to our customers. We nurture a progressive environment celebrating challenging, empowered, and purposeful work. Here’s what our different positions accomplish:

Programs: As a member of our Programs Division, you’ll be implementing children’s camps, family events, and Therapeutic Recreation programming by running games, activities, greeting guests and participants, and interacting with people with special needs, as well as assisting in program preparation and implementation.

Athletics: By joining our Athletics Division, you’ll be assisting in making youth and adult athletics enjoyable for all by providing high-quality customer service, setting up athletic facilities, and monitoring practice and game day operations.

Guest Services: Our Guest Services Division is responsible for working the Guest Services and Fitness Desks. We provide exceptional customer service in every interaction. This includes checking in members, answering phones, processing transactions, and communicating with members and guests.

Child Watch: In our Child Watch Division, you’ll be responsible for looking after children ranging from 6 weeks to 9 years of age, ensuring they have a fun and safe time. You’ll also be responsible for assisting with the execution of children’s birthday parties and events.

Fitness: As a member of our Fitness Division, you’ll be responsible for organizing and cleaning equipment, providing high-quality customer services to our members, and enforcing fitness floor rules and regulations.

Aquatics: Our Aquatics Division is made up of both lifeguards and swim instructors. As a lifeguard, you’ll be responsible for ensuring the safety of patrons using the aquatic facilities, enforcing all rules and regulations, and providing emergency care and treatment as necessary. As a swim instructor, you’ll teach Learn to Swim and water safety programs.

Senior Center: As a member of our Senior Activity Center Division, you’ll be implementing Senior programming, fitness classes, and events by running games and activities, as well as assisting in program preparation and implementation Monday-Friday. The positions would also be responsible for working the front desk, providing exceptional customer service while answering phones, processing transactions, and communicating with members and guests.
